aircraft. a database maintained by the federal government reveals several concerns here. one of them, quote, the flight manual is inadequate and almost criminally insufficient. still, the faa is standing by its decision to keep the jets in the air in the u.s., as is boeing, as is a number of airlines that use these jets. look at this. this is the live radar tracker for this specific type of jet, showing all of them over north and central america. pretty striking there. cnn aviation analyst justin green is the former president of the international air and transportation safety bar association and les avim is a retired pilot for american airlines where he worked for 34 years. les, because you re our pilot here, i want to start to get your reaction to some of these complaints. one captain writing, quote, an a auto pilot anomaly that led to a nose down situation. another captain writing in a report, the auto throttles failed to move to the command position during takeoff and climb. we hear
